WebGeneral Contractor License. A City of Chicago general contractor license is required to perform most types of building construction, alteration, repair, and demolition work within the City of Chicago. A general contractor must comply with the consumer protection requirements applicable to licensed home repair companies when performing ... WebMost general contractor licenses, which are typically issued by a state's Contractor’s Board, must be applied for by mail. Application fees range from $0 - $900.00. In 33 states, a general contractor requires licensing at the state level, and in 18 states, a general contractor may require licensing at the local level.
